New Dimensions kicked off their season on the road on Thursday and hit a couple of potholes. They were beaten by the Davenport Broncos 68-28. New Dimensions just can't catch a break and has now endured five losses in a row dating back to last season.
Davenport got their win on the backs of several key players, but it was Shakai Richards out in front who went 6 for 9 en route to 13 points plus eight rebounds and two steals. The team also got some help courtesy of Juelz Berm, who scored 11 points along with five steals.
The victory made it two in a row for Davenport and bumps their season record up to 2-0.
New Dimensions will challenge Vanguard at 8:00 p.m. on Friday. As for Davenport, they will stay at home for another game and welcome Tenoroc at 8:00 p.m. on Monday.
